FAJ Acey's page

I'm not sure what kind of a background this is going on, but here's some progress shots:

aceyspage.jpg 

The fabric itself has spirals as part of the pattern; serendipitously, some of them are very visible and "centred"! I have yet to attach the moon, star and bird. The shaped beads were picked and used purposefully:

Heart=belonging, love, connectedness

Bird=freedom, expression, exploration

Shell===natural world, healthy and burgeoning with vitality and freshness

Star=dreams, vision, potential

Red Drop=peace, no blood spilled, no acrimonious conflict (we *do* need some conflict to keep us thinking and stretching!), also Life with a capital L lived fully and passionately!

Coin=prosperity, not in the  fame and fortune sense, but in having our needs fulfiled and our souls satisfied

Leaf=growth, regeneration, reproduction whether in a physical, emotional or hands on (art)result

Pearl=wisdom

Moon=a long life coming to a happy celebratory conclusion

These are Peace Prayers i wish for Everyone!
